The registry collects complete clinical information and exposure to carcinogens regarding all SNC cases occurring in the population of the region. In the period 2008¨C2011, we recorded 210 SNC cases (137 men, 73 women). The most frequent occupational exposures were to wood (44 cases, 21.0%) and leather dust (29 cases, 13.8%), especially among men: 39 cases (28.5%) to wood and 23 cases (16.8%) to leather dust. Exposure to other agents was infrequent (<2%). Among 62 subjects with adenocarcinoma, 50% had been exposed to wood dust and 30.7% to leather dust. The proportions were around 10% in subjects with squamous cell carcinoma and about 20% for tumors with another histology. The age-standardized rates (¡Á100,000 person-years) were 0.7 in men and 0.3 in women. Complete collection of cases and their occupational history through a specialized cancer registry is fundamental to accurately monitor SNC occurrence in a population and to uncover exposure to carcinogens in different industrial sectors, even those not considered as posing a high risk of SNC, and also in extraoccupational settings. 1. Introduction Cancer of the nasal cavity and the paranasal sinuses, referred to as ¡°sinonasal cancer¡± (SNC), is relatively uncommon in the general population, accounting for less than 1% of all neoplasms and less than 4% of those arising in the head and neck region [1¨C3]. SNC incidence is around 1 ¡Á 100,000 person-years in most developed countries [4]. In the period 1998¨C2002, the annual incidence rates in the United States were 0.8 and 0.6 ¡Á 100,000 in males and females, respectively [5]. In the same period, the RARECARE project, based on about 2200 cases of epithelial tumors of nasal cavities in Europe, showed an age-standardized rate of 0.36 ¡Á 100,000 [6]. The incidence rates in 1998¨C2002 estimated by the Italian network of cancer registries (Associazione Italiana Registri Tumori, AIRTUM, http://www.registri-tumori.it/), which covers 40% of the whole population, were between 0.4 and 2.0 in males and 0.1 and 0.5 ¡Á 100,000 in females, with about 300 cases expected per year in the whole country; a high variability across Italian regions was reported. Frequency, anatomical site, and histological type of SNCs vary across geographical areas due to several factors [3].
